Depending upon the different spatial orientation of the substituents, the disubstituted cycloalkanes exhibit two types of stereoisomers. The cis isomers have the substituents on the same side of the ring, whereas the trans isomers have the substituents on the opposite sides. These stereoisomers exhibit different physical properties and cannot be interconverted without breaking the carbon-carbon bonds.

Cycloheptatriene is a neutral monocyclic unsaturated hydrocarbon that consists of an odd number of carbon atoms and an intervening sp3 carbon in the ring. The three double bonds in the ring correspond to 6 π electrons, which is a Huckel number, and therefore satisfies the criteria of 4n + 2 π electrons. However, the intervening sp3 carbon disrupts the continuous overlap of p orbitals. As a result, cycloheptatriene is not aromatic.

The Diels–Alder reaction is an example of a thermal pericyclic reaction between a conjugated diene and an alkene or alkyne, commonly referred to as a dienophile. The reaction involves a concerted movement of six π electrons, four from the diene and two from the dienophile, forming an unsaturated six-membered ring. As a result, these reactions are classified as [4+2] cycloadditions.

Robinson annulation is a base-catalyzed reaction for the synthesis of 2-cyclohexenone derivatives from 1,3-dicarbonyl donors (such as cyclic diketones, β-ketoesters, or β-diketones) and α,β-unsaturated carbonyl acceptors. Named after Sir Robert Robinson, who discovered it, this reaction yields a six-membered ring with three new C–C bonds (two σ bonds and one π bond).

1,10,10-Trimethyl-5-phenyl-3-oxa-4-aza-tri-cyclo-[5.2.1.0(2,6)]dec-4-en-2-ol.

Brahim Boualy1, Mohamed Anouar Harrad, Abdelghani Oudahmane

  • 1Laboratoire de Chimie de Coordination, Faculté des Sciences-Semlalia, BP 2390, 40001 Marrakech, Morocco.

Acta Crystallographica. Section E, Structure Reports Online
|October 11, 2013
PubMed
Summary

Researchers synthesized a novel compound C17H21NO2 from benzyl-camphor and hydroxyl-amine. Structural analysis revealed specific ring conformations and intermolecular hydrogen bonding in the crystal lattice.

Area of Science:

  • Organic Chemistry
  • Crystallography
  • Molecular Structure

Background:

  • Camphor derivatives are valuable in synthetic chemistry.
  • Understanding molecular conformation is crucial for predicting chemical properties.
  • Hydrogen bonding influences crystal packing and material properties.

Purpose of the Study:

  • To synthesize and characterize a novel organic compound.
  • To elucidate the three-dimensional structure of the synthesized molecule.
  • To investigate intermolecular interactions in the solid state.

Main Methods:

  • Chemical synthesis involving (1R)-(+)-3-benzyl-camphor and hydroxyl-amine.
  • X-ray crystallography for detailed structural determination.
  • Analysis of bond angles, dihedral angles, and hydrogen bonding patterns.

Main Results:

  • Successful synthesis of the title compound C17H21NO2.
  • The oxazole ring exhibits a dihedral angle of 23.42° relative to the phenyl ring.
  • The norboryl group displays a boat conformation for the six-membered ring and flattened envelope conformations for the five-membered rings.
  • Molecules form zigzag chains via O-H⋯N hydrogen bonds in the crystal.

Conclusions:

  • The study provides a detailed structural characterization of a novel camphor derivative.
  • The observed conformations and hydrogen bonding are key features of the crystal structure.
  • This work contributes to the understanding of structure-property relationships in organic molecules.
